centos7使用supervisor的详细教程
发布时间 - 2026-01-11 02:13:11 点击率:次supervisor是用Python开发的一套通用的进程管理程序,可以将一个普通的命令行进程变为后台daemon,并监控进程状态,异常退出时可以自动重启

安装supervisor
# yum search setuptools .... python-setuptools.noarch : Easily build and distribute Python packages #yum install -y python-setuptools.noarch #easy_install supervisor
创建主配置文件
# mkdir -m 755 -p /etc/supervisor \\创建supervisor配置文件目录 # echo_supervisord_conf >/etc/supervisor/supervisord.conf \\创建主配置文件 # cd /etc/supervisor/ # mkdir -m 755 conf.d \\创建项目配置文件目录
创建项目配置文件(运行3个脚本)
# vim conf.d/test.ini [program:tjapp_sendmessage] command=/bin/bash /data/shell/sendmessage.sh numprocs=1 autostart=true autorestart=true [program:bbscollection] command=/bin/bash /data/shell/bbscollection.sh numprocs=1 autostart=true autorestart=true [program:test_sbbscollection] command=/bin/bash /data/shell/test_sbbscollection.sh numprocs=1 autostart=true autorestart=true
在主配置文件中引入test.ini
#cat supervisord.conf ... [include] files = ./conf.d/*.ini
启动supervisor
# supervisord -c /etc/supervisord.conf
查看supervisor运行的脚本
# supervisorctl bbscollection RUNNING pid 10090, uptime 4 days, 17:20:10 test_sbbscollection RUNNING pid 10088, uptime 4 days, 17:20:10 tjapp_sendmessage RUNNING pid 10089, uptime 4 days, 17:20:10
停止bbscollection脚本
# supervisorctl stop bbscollection bbscollection: stopped [root@om-web_test supervisord.d]# supervisorctl bbscollection STOPPED Apr 06 10:23 AM test_sbbscollection RUNNING pid 10088, uptime 4 days, 17:23:13 tjapp_sendmessage RUNNING pid 10089, uptime 4 days, 17:23:13 supervisor> start bbscollection \\启动 supervisor> status bbscollection RUNNING pid 7310, uptime 0:00:24 test_sbbscollection RUNNING pid 10088, uptime 4 days, 17:23:54 tjapp_sendmessage RUNNING pid 10089, uptime 4 days, 17:23:54
以上就是本文的全部内容,希望对大家的学习有所帮助,也希望大家多多支持。
# centos7
# supervisor
# Centos7系统下搭建.NET Core2.0+Nginx+Supervisor环境
# centos7下安装并配置supervisor守护程序的操作方法
# 配置文件
# 命令行
# 一个普通
# 大家多多
# 管理程序
# 自动重启
# gt
# echo_supervisord_conf
# conf
# supervisord
# easy_install
# bash
# mkdir
# command
# tjapp_sendmessage
# data
# bin
# program
# vim
# cd
相关栏目:
【
网站优化151355 】
【
网络推广146373 】
【
网络技术251813 】
【
AI营销90571 】
相关推荐:
西安市网站制作公司,哪个相亲网站比较好?西安比较好的相亲网站?
昵图网官方站入口 昵图网素材图库官网入口
Laravel控制器是什么_Laravel MVC架构中Controller的作用与实践
Laravel如何实现用户注册和登录?(Auth脚手架指南)
jQuery 常见小例汇总
Laravel如何使用Service Container和依赖注入?(代码示例)
JavaScript数据类型有哪些_如何准确判断一个变量的类型
深圳网站制作培训,深圳哪些招聘网站比较好?
怎么制作一个起泡网,水泡粪全漏粪育肥舍冬季氨气超过25ppm,可以有哪些措施降低舍内氨气水平?
如何登录建站主机?访问步骤全解析
香港服务器部署网站为何提示未备案?
Laravel如何实现邮件验证激活账户_Laravel内置MustVerifyEmail接口配置【步骤】
如何在 Telegram Web View(iOS)中防止键盘遮挡底部输入框
Laravel如何实现图片防盗链功能_Laravel中间件验证Referer来源请求【方案】
Laravel怎么上传文件_Laravel图片上传及存储配置
laravel怎么为API路由添加签名中间件保护_laravel API路由签名中间件保护方法
佐糖AI抠图怎样调整抠图精度_佐糖AI精度调整与放大细化操作【攻略】
中山网站制作网页,中山新生登记系统登记流程?
网页设计与网站制作内容,怎样注册网站?
lovemo网页版地址 lovemo官网手机登录
谷歌浏览器如何更改浏览器主题 Google Chrome主题设置教程
EditPlus中的正则表达式 实战(4)
Laravel怎么使用Session存储数据_Laravel会话管理与自定义驱动配置【详解】
Zeus浏览器网页版官网入口 宙斯浏览器官网在线通道
EditPlus中的正则表达式 实战(2)
HTML5建模怎么导出为FBX格式_FBX格式兼容性及导出步骤【指南】
如何做网站制作流程,*游戏网站怎么搭建?
微信小程序 input输入框控件详解及实例(多种示例)
如何用IIS7快速搭建并优化网站站点?
如何在Windows虚拟主机上快速搭建网站?
如何在服务器上配置二级域名建站?
零基础网站服务器架设实战:轻量应用与域名解析配置指南
香港服务器网站推广:SEO优化与外贸独立站搭建策略
如何在 Pandas 中基于一列条件计算另一列的分组均值
三星、SK海力士获美批准:可向中国出口芯片制造设备
Laravel distinct去重查询_Laravel Eloquent去重方法
Laravel怎么在Blade中安全地输出原始HTML内容
Java类加载基本过程详细介绍
Laravel Asset编译怎么配置_Laravel Vite前端构建工具使用
厦门模型网站设计制作公司,厦门航空飞机模型掉色怎么办?
Android仿QQ列表左滑删除操作
Python自动化办公教程_ExcelWordPDF批量处理案例
网站制作企业,网站的banner和导航栏是指什么?
如何使用 jQuery 正确渲染 Instagram 风格的标签列表
Android使用GridView实现日历的简单功能
nodejs redis 发布订阅机制封装实现方法及实例代码
大连企业网站制作公司,大连2025企业社保缴费网上缴费流程?
如何在企业微信快速生成手机电脑官网?
教学论文网站制作软件有哪些,写论文用什么软件
?
儿童网站界面设计图片,中国少年儿童教育网站-怎么去注册?

